Eagles Expected to Sign Jordan Howard

1 Min Read

The Philadelphia Eagles are on the verge of bringing back former running back Jordan Howard following his recent release from the Miami Dolphins.

According to NFL Network insider Ian Rapoport, the Eagles are expected to sign Howard to their practice squad, following his meeting with the team earlier this week.

Howard was dumped by the Dolphins following a brutally ineffective short stint with the team that saw him average a putrid 1.2 yards per carry.

Howard was not claimed on waivers and is now an unrestricted free agent. Should Howard officially sign with the Eagles, he will be eligible to practice with the team next week, assuming COVID-19 protocols are successful.

Howard had success during his lone season in Philly in which he averaged 4.4 yards per carry and scored 6 touchdowns over the course of six games.
